Motor driver with integrated Hall sensor
Lock-shutdown protection & auto-restart function
Precise magnetic switching thresholds
“Soft-switch” phase-switching technique to reduce vibration and acoustic noise
Thermal shutdown protection
Built-in RD((Rotation Detect)) signal output
Available in SIP-5L, SOT89-5L packages
For 12V systems
General Description
FD115MH/FD115MAis a two coil motor driver with embedded Hall sensor. It integrates the motor driver with the Hall
sensor, which simplifies the PCB(printed circuit board) design and make the fabrication of small-size motors
possible.
Lock-shutdown and auto-restart function keeps the motor from being over-heated and restarts the motor after being
locked.
“Soft-switch” phase-switching technique is used to reduce the vibration and acoustic noise.
Thermal-shutdown protection ensures the motor driver to operate under specified temperature ranges.
All the protection mechanisms mentioned above combine to provide a complete protecting scenario for the motor
system, keep the motor system from possible damages and guarantee correct operations.

Functional Descriptions
Refer to the block diagram (Figure.1), FD115MH/FD115MA is composed of the following building blocks:
ꢀ
Bias generator
The bias generator provides precise, temperature- and process-insensitive bias references for the analog circuit
blocks. These references guarantee proper operation of the IC under all conditions specified in this specification.
ꢀ
Oscillator
The built-in oscillator provides the clock signal for the digital control logics
Power-on Reset
ꢀ
Used to detect the power-up ramp and reset the digital circuits to achieve correct operation as soon as the power is
ready.
ꢀ
Chopper Amplifier
To achieve a higher magnetic sensitivity the chopper amplifier structure is adopted in this design. Use of this
structure dynamically removes both the offset and flicker noise at the same time.
ꢀ
Digital control logics
ꢁ
Hall sensor part – generates controlling signals for the Hall sensor.
Coil driver part – generates controlling signals for the Coil driver.
